【怎样成为Python工程师】成为一名Python工程师,不仅需要掌握编程语言本身,还需要具备良好的逻辑思维、问题解决能力和持续学习的习惯。以下是一些关键步骤和建议,帮助你系统地规划自己的学习路径。
一、
要成为Python工程师,可以从以下几个方面入手:
1. 掌握基础语法:包括变量、数据类型、控制结构、函数等。
2. 理解面向对象编程(OOP):类、对象、继承、多态等概念。
3. 熟悉常用库与框架:如NumPy、Pandas、Django、Flask、Matplotlib等。
4. 参与项目实践:通过实际项目巩固知识,提升解决问题的能力。
5. 了解算法与数据结构:提高代码效率和逻辑思维能力。
6. 学习版本控制工具:如Git,便于团队协作和代码管理。
7. 持续学习与拓展:关注行业动态,学习新技术,拓宽技能边界。
二、学习路径表格
| 阶段 | 学习内容 | 目标 | 
| 第一阶段 | Python基础语法、变量、数据类型、流程控制、函数 | 掌握基本语法,能够编写简单程序 | 
| 第二阶段 | 面向对象编程、模块与包、异常处理 | 理解OOP思想,能构建结构化程序 | 
| 第三阶段 | 常用库(如NumPy、Pandas、Matplotlib) | 能进行数据分析与可视化 | 
| 第四阶段 | Web开发(如Django、Flask) | 能开发简单的Web应用 | 
| 第五阶段 | 数据库操作(如SQLite、MySQL、MongoDB) | 能实现数据的存储与查询 | 
| 第六阶段 | 算法与数据结构(如排序、查找、递归) | 提高代码效率与逻辑思维 | 
| 第七阶段 | 版本控制(如Git) | 能进行代码管理与团队协作 | 
| 第八阶段 | 项目实战与开源贡献 | 通过实际项目提升综合能力 | 
三、学习建议
- 制定学习计划:根据自身情况,设定阶段性目标,避免盲目学习。
- 多动手实践:理论结合实践,才能真正掌握技能。
- 加入社区:如GitHub、Stack Overflow、知乎、Reddit等,获取资源和交流经验。
- 阅读官方文档:Python官方文档是学习的最佳参考资料之一。
- 参加在线课程或培训:如Coursera、Udemy、B站等平台上有丰富的学习资源。
四、职业发展方向
| 方向 | 说明 | 
| 后端开发 | 使用Django、Flask等构建Web服务 | 
| 数据分析 | 利用Pandas、NumPy、Matplotlib等进行数据处理 | 
| 人工智能/机器学习 | 使用Scikit-learn、TensorFlow、PyTorch等 | 
| 自动化运维 | 编写脚本提高工作效率 | 
| 游戏开发 | 使用Pygame等库开发小游戏 | 
通过以上步骤和努力,你可以逐步成长为一名专业的Python工程师。记住,编程是一个不断学习和积累的过程,保持热情和耐心,你会走得更远。
以上就是【怎样成为Python工程师】相关内容,希望对您有所帮助。
 
                            

